11 help
12 The "Serial Peripheral Interface" is a low level synchronous
13 protocol. Chips that support SPI can have data transfer rates
14 up to several tens of Mbit/sec. Chips are addressed with a
15 controller and a chipselect. Most SPI slaves don't support
16 dynamic device discovery; some are even write-only or read-only.
17
3cb2fccc 18 SPI is widely used by microcontrollers to talk with sensors,
8ae12a0d
DB
19 eeprom and flash memory, codecs and various other controller
20 chips, analog to digital (and d-to-a) converters, and more.
21 MMC and SD cards can be accessed using SPI protocol; and for
22 DataFlash cards used in MMC sockets, SPI must always be used.
23
24 SPI is one of a family of similar protocols using a four wire
25 interface (select, clock, data in, data out) including Microwire
26 (half duplex), SSP, SSI, and PSP. This driver framework should
27 work with most such devices and controllers.

9904f22a 173config SPI_BITBANG
d29389de 174 tristate "Utilities for Bitbanging SPI masters"
9904f22a
DB
175 help
176 With a few GPIO pins, your system can bitbang the SPI protocol.
177 Select this to get SPI support through I/O pins (GPIO, parallel
178 port, etc). Or, some systems' SPI master controller drivers use
179 this code to manage the per-word or per-transfer accesses to the
180 hardware shift registers.
181
182 This is library code, and is automatically selected by drivers that
183 need it. You only need to select this explicitly to support driver
184 modules that aren't part of this kernel tree.

280config SPI_GPIO
281 tristate "GPIO-based bitbanging SPI Master"
5c2301a9 282 depends on GPIOLIB || COMPILE_TEST
d29389de
DB
283 select SPI_BITBANG
284 help
285 This simple GPIO bitbanging SPI master uses the arch-neutral GPIO
286 interface to manage MOSI, MISO, SCK, and chipselect signals. SPI
287 slaves connected to a bus using this driver are configured as usual,
288 except that the spi_board_info.controller_data holds the GPIO number
289 for the chipselect used by this controller driver.
290
291 Note that this driver often won't achieve even 1 Mbit/sec speeds,
292 making it unusually slow for SPI. If your platform can inline
293 GPIO operations, you should be able to leverage that for better
294 speed with a custom version of this driver; see the source code.
